Watford snap up Pantilimon from Sunderland

London - Romania goalkeeper Costel Pantilimon has joined Watford from Premier League rivals Sunderland, it was announced on Tuesday.

Pantilimon, who was previously with English top-flight giants Manchester City, has signed a three-and-a-half year deal for an undisclosed fee, according to a statement on Watford's website.

Now Pantilimon will find himself competing alongside Heurelho Gomes for a place in the Hornets' starting line-up.

A brief statement on Sunderland's website said: "Sunderland AFC would like to thank Costel and wish him the very best for the future at his new club."

Pantilimon, 28, last played for the north-east club in their 3-1 loss away to Chelsea on December 19.
